BWW Review: METROPOLIS, Ye Olde Rose And Crown Theatre
by Debbie Gilpin - Oct 13, 2017

First performed in London in 1989 at the Piccadilly Theatre (with stars including the inimitable Brian Blessed), the musical version of Metropolis (by Joe Brooks and Dusty Hughes) has been revived for a short Off West End run at Ye Olde Rose and Crown in Walthamstow.

Photo Coverage: Gypsy Robe Ceremony for In My Life
by Walter McBride - Oct 21, 2005

The colorful Gypsy Robe, embellished with mementos from Broadway musicals, is presented to the cast member who has the most Broadway chorus credits. For In My Life, the Robe was presented to Brynn Williams.
